BIOL 2100 - Anatomy and Physiology I


4 Credit(s) 3 credits lecture/1 credit lab

Anatomy & Physiology I (A&P I) is a course designed to prepare students for advanced coursework required for health or allied healthcare educational pathways. This course emphasizes the anatomical and physiological organization and interrelationships of the major systems that comprise the human body. Building from the knowledge gained in Biology 1106, A&P I will focus mainly on the following systems: integumentary, musculoskeletal, nervous, endocrine, and sensory. Laboratory dissection, experiments, and computer-assisted instruction will provide students with the necessary foundation of knowledge required for successful transition into A&P II.

Course Prerequisite(s): BIOL 1106 
MnTC Goal Area(s): 2 and 3
